1. Understanding the Competition Landscape | 了解竞赛格局

International law competitions for Year 7 students vary widely, including online quiz bowls, written advocacy submissions, and live mock trial events. Familiarise yourself with the specific rules, formats, and scoring criteria for each competition you plan to enter. Many contests prioritise critical thinking and application of legal principles over simple memorisation.

面向七年级学生的国际法律竞赛形式多样,包括在线答题赛、书面辩护书提交和现场模拟法庭等。务必熟悉每项竞赛的具体规则、赛制和评分标准。许多竞赛更看重批判性思维和法律原则的运用,而非单纯的死记硬背。

Research past competition questions and winning entries to identify recurring themes like the rule of law, equality, and human rights. Understanding what judges look for—clarity, logic, and creativity—will give you a strong foundation to build your preparation upon.

2. Assessing Your Current Knowledge | 评估你的现有知识

Begin by identifying your strengths and weaknesses within the CIE Law syllabus. Topics such as the sources of law, the court system, and fundamental legal principles like fairness and responsibility are commonly tested. Create a self-assessment checklist to track your comfort level with each topic.

首先,明确你在CIE法律课程中的强项和弱项。法律渊源、法院体系以及公平、责任等基本法律原则是常考主题。制作一份自我评估清单,记录你对每个主题的掌握程度。

Use quizzes, flashcards, and past classroom tests to diagnose gaps. If you struggle with legal terminology, dedicate extra time to mastering definitions. Accurate knowledge is essential when crafting arguments or answering competition questions under time pressure.

3. Building Core Legal Concepts | 构建核心法律概念

At the heart of every law competition are foundational concepts: justice, rights, duties, and the importance of evidence. Year 7 CIE Law introduces these through age-appropriate case studies and scenarios. Deepen your understanding by connecting concepts to real-life situations—for example, discussing how a school rule reflects the concept of rule of law.

每项法律竞赛的核心都是基础概念:正义、权利、义务以及证据的重要性。七年级CIE法律通过符合年龄特点的案例和情景来引入这些概念。将概念与现实生活联系起来,加深理解——例如,讨论校规如何体现法治的概念。

Create mind maps linking key terms like ‘defendant’, ‘prosecution’, ‘verdict’, and ‘appeal’. Use simple diagrams to visualise how a legal argument flows from a claim to supporting evidence. These mental models will help you think like a lawyer during competitions.

4. Legal Research and Case Analysis | 法律研究与案例分析

Competitions often present fictitious legal problems requiring you to research statutes, precedents, or principles. Practise by taking a simple scenario—such as a dispute over broken property—and identify which laws might apply. Learn to distinguish between primary sources (like legislation) and secondary sources (like commentaries).

竞赛常会给出虚拟的法律问题,要求你研究法规、先例或原则。通过简单的情景练习——例如一起财产损坏纠纷——找出可能适用的法律。学会区分一手资料(如法律条文)和二手资料(如评注)。

Use the CIE case study method: read a short summary, note the facts, the legal issue, the decision, and the reasoning. Practise summarising cases in your own words. This skill is invaluable when you need to quickly form an argument on competition day.

5. Developing Debate and Public Speaking Skills | 发展辩论与公共演讲技能

Many law competitions involve oral presentations or debates. Your ability to speak clearly, maintain eye contact, and use persuasive language can set you apart. Practise with simple motions such as ‘This house believes that trials by jury are fairer than judge-alone decisions’.

许多法律竞赛都包括口头陈述或辩论环节。你的清晰表达、眼神交流和说服性语言能力会让你脱颖而出。用简单的动议进行练习,例如“本院认为陪审团审判比法官独任审判更公正”。

Structure your arguments using the PEEL method (Point, Evidence, Explanation, Link). Record yourself speaking and listen back to improve pace and tone. Deep breathing exercises will help calm nerves before standing up to speak.

7. Mock Trials and Simulation Practice | 模拟法庭与模拟练习

Mock trials are the ultimate preparation tool. Set up a simple courtroom in your classroom or home, complete with a judge’s bench and witness stand. Rehearse both prosecution and defence roles to understand different perspectives. Focus on following court procedures accurately.

模拟法庭是终极备赛工具。在教室或家中布置一个简易法庭,配备法官席和证人席。分别演练控辩双方角色,以理解不同视角。重点在于准确遵循法庭程序。

Invite teachers or older students to act as judges and provide feedback on your arguments. Time your presentations to meet competition limits. After each mock session, reflect on what went well and what needs improvement.

8. Time Management and Study Planning | 时间管理与学习计划

Start your preparation at least six weeks before the competition. Break down your tasks into weekly goals: Week 1-2 for knowledge review, Week 3-4 for skill drills, and Week 5-6 for full mocks. Use a simple planner or digital calendar to track your progress.

至少提前六周开始备赛。将任务分解为周目标:第1-2周复习知识,第3-4周技能训练,第5-6周进行完整模拟。使用简单的计划表或数字日历追踪进度。

Balance law study with your other school subjects to avoid burnout. Short, focused sessions of 30-45 minutes are more effective for Year 7 students than long cramming periods. Reward yourself after completing each milestone.
